Animals First - Temiskaming Shores & Area Animal Services Animals First - Temiskaming Shores & Area Animal Services is committed to develop the needed resources to be a No Kill shelter.

No Kill is about saving as many animal lives as possible through fostering, adoptions, marketing, education, and spay/neuter.

You hear it on the news. You see it on social media. You may think that it’s a down-south problem. Not here. But it is here and it affects the bottom line of every rescue we have. I’m talking about hoarding, overcrowding, being overwhelmed with free-roaming breeding cats. Right now Animals First is working to remove over 20 adult cats and unknown litters of kittens from a rural area.
The owners never asked for cats. They just appeared, seeking safety in the many open buildings and used vehicles on the property. For years they have put out food to help them. But kibble prices are sky-high. There was never any money to spay or neuter even one of these cats. Multiple dead kittens are being found.
The first day on the property a friendly Mama cat named Chevy (guess where she was born?) was rescued along with her 4 healthy kittens, one adoptee that was just found on the ground somewhere abandoned, and 2 tiny orphans alive from a litter of 7 whose mother was killed on the road. They were too tiny to battle the big guys in the fight for a space at the milk bar. Without intervention, they would very likely have been 2 more casualties of a bad situation.
How can you help? Volunteer, supply food and litter etc. Reach out to folks living in rural areas with multiple cats breeding on the property. Let them know there are options, including lower cost spay/neuter programs, a safe place to surrender these cats to, and a brighter future for all!
